• 제목/요약/키워드: Voronoi algorithm

검색결과 71건 처리시간 0.026초

보로노이-테셀레이션 알고리즘을 이용한 NUI를 위한 비주얼 터치 인식 (Visual Touch Recognition for NUI Using Voronoi-Tessellation Algorithm)

  • 김성관;주영훈
    • 전기학회논문지
    • /
    • 제64권3호
    • /
    • pp.465-472
    • /
    • 2015
  • This paper presents a visual touch recognition for NUI(Natural User Interface) using Voronoi-tessellation algorithm. The proposed algorithms are three parts as follows: hand region extraction, hand feature point extraction, visual-touch recognition. To improve the robustness of hand region extraction, we propose RGB/HSI color model, Canny edge detection algorithm, and use of spatial frequency information. In addition, to improve the accuracy of the recognition of hand feature point extraction, we propose the use of Douglas Peucker algorithm, Also, to recognize the visual touch, we propose the use of the Voronoi-tessellation algorithm. Finally, we demonstrate the feasibility and applicability of the proposed algorithms through some experiments.

Approximate voronoi diagrams for planar geometric models

  • Lee, Kwan-Hee;Kim, Myung-Soo
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 제어로봇시스템학회 1991년도 한국자동제어학술회의논문집(국제학술편); KOEX, Seoul; 22-24 Oct. 1991
    • /
    • pp.1601-1606
    • /
    • 1991
  • We present an algorithm to approximate the Voronoi diagrams of 2D objects bounded by algebraic curves. Since the bisector curve for two algebraic curves of degree d can have a very high algebraic degree of 2 * d$^{4}$, it is very difficult to compute the exact algebraic curve equation of Voronoi edge. Thus, we suggest a simple polygonal approximation method. We first approximate each object by a simple polygon and compute a simplified polygonal Voronoi diagram for the approximating polygons. Finally, we approximate each monotone polygonal chain of Voronoi edges with Bezier cubic curve segments using least-square curve fitting.

  • PDF

보로노이 다이어그램을 이용한 지문정합 알고리즘 (A Fingerprint Matching Algorithm Based on the Voronoi Diagram)

  • 김승훈;최태영
    • 대한전자공학회논문지SP
    • /
    • 제41권6호
    • /
    • pp.247-252
    • /
    • 2004
  • 본 논문에서는 검출된 특징점에 대해 보로노이 다이어그램을 사용하여 이동과 회전에 불변인 정합 알고리즘을 제안한다. 보로노이 다이어그램에 의해서 검출되는 각각의 특징점과 그에 인접한 특징점들 사이의 거리와 각도를 데이터베이스에 저장하고 인증을 요청한 지문의 정보를 같은 방법으로 변환 후 데이터베이스 내의 정보들과의 비교를 통해서 결과를 출력한다. 이는 기존의 인덱싱 기반 알고리즘에 비해 더욱 정확한 알고리즘이다.

고속 영상 정합을 위한 보르노이 거리 기반 분할 검색 기법 (A Voronoi Distance Based Searching Technique for Fast Image Registration)

  • 배기태;정민영;이칠우
    • 정보처리학회논문지B
    • /
    • 제12B권3호
    • /
    • pp.265-272
    • /
    • 2005
  • 본 논문에서는 특징점 기반 영상 모자익을 위해 보로노이거리를 이용하여 두 영상의 대응점을 신속히 검색하는 영상정합 방법을 제안한다. 먼저 SUSAN 코너 검출기에 의해 정차하고자 하는 영상의 특징점을 추출한 후, 기준 영상의 특징점을 기반으로 우선 순위 기반 보로노이 거리 알고리즘을 이용하여 특징점 사이의 거리 정보를 가지는 보로노이 평면을 생성한다. 모델 영상에서 특징점 위치의 분산값이 가장 큰 곳을 모델 영역으로 선택하여, 모델 영역이 포개지는 기준 영상의 보로노이 평면에서 보로노이 거리의 합이 최소화되는 대응 영역을 큐를 이용한 분할 검색 알고리즘에 의해 찾아낸다. 이 방법의 장점은 새로운 보로노이 거리 계산 알고리즘과 보로노이 평면의 검색범위를 매번 최대 1/4씩 줄여 주는 큐를 이용한 분할 검색 알고리즘을 이용함으로써 보다 신속히 대응점을 찾을 수 있다는 것이다.

차량경로 문제에 관한 보로노이 다이어그램 기반 타부서치 알고리듬 (A Voronoi Tabu Search Algorithm for the Capacitated Vehicle Routing Problem)

  • 권용주;김준규;서정연;이동호;김덕수
    • 대한산업공학회지
    • /
    • 제33권4호
    • /
    • pp.469-479
    • /
    • 2007
  • This paper focuses on the capacitated vehicle routing problem that determines the routes of vehicles in such a way that each customer must be visited exactly once by one vehicle starting and terminating at the depot while the vehicle capacity and the travel time constraints must be satisfied. The objective is to minimize the total traveling cost. Due to the complexity of the problem, we suggest a tabu search algorithm that combines the features of the existing search heuristics. In particular, our algorithm incorporates the neighborhood reduction method using the proximity information of the Voronoi diagram corresponding to each problem instance. To show the performance of the Voronoi tabu search algorithm suggested in this paper, computational experiments are done on the benchmark problems and the test results are reported.

3차원 보로노이 다이어그램을 활용한 건축 디자인 생성 프로세스에 관한 연구 (A Study on the Process of the Architectural Design Generation based on the 3D Voronoi Diagram)

  • 박종진;전한종
    • 한국CDE학회논문집
    • /
    • 제14권5호
    • /
    • pp.306-313
    • /
    • 2009
  • This paper presents the unique formation process of a volumetric space with the digital algorithm developed for Voronoi diagram in order to generate an effective parametric architectural form. By applying systematic parameters of architectural conditions within digital parametric tools, the interactions among sub-spaces developed by Voronoi diagram are enhanced by manipulating the spatial structures. In this paper, we discuss how the parametric distributing and zoning geometrical system can support designers in developing a free-formed space, and research on how this system creates a 3D volumetric space. With the in-depth research on the system and structure of Voronoi diagram, the approaches to the application of Voronoi diagram into architectural form generation are clarified to be an effective, creative and successful digital tool. The result of the application of the Voronoi diagram improves the design quality with systematic language in the sense that the sub-regions are created and controlled under the systematic and balanced hierarchy having dynamic relationships among each others with the restoration of the equilibrium of forces and tensions. This 3-dimensional Voronoi diagram provides another means for designers to solve architectural issues and to reinforce their design concepts.

서비스 위치 그룹핑을 위한 보로노이 다이어그램 기반의 유전자알고리듬 (Regrouping Service Sites: a Genetic Approach using a Voronoi Diagram)

  • 서정연;박상민;정인재;김덕수
    • 한국경영과학회:학술대회논문집
    • /
    • 한국경영과학회/대한산업공학회 2005년도 춘계공동학술대회 발표논문
    • /
    • pp.179-187
    • /
    • 2005
  • In this paper, we consider the problem of regrouping a number of service sites into a smaller number of service sites called centers. Each service site is represented as a point in the plane and has an associated value of service demand. We aim to group the sites so that each group has the balanced service demand and the sum of distances from the sites in the group to their corresponding center is minimized. To solve this problem, we propose a hybrid genetic algorithm that is combined with Voronoi diagrams. We provide a variety of experimental results by changing the weights of the two factors: service demands and distances. Our hybrid algorithm finds better solutions in a shorter computation time in comparison with a pure genetic algorithm.

  • PDF

무게중심 보로노이 테셀레이션을 이용한 군집로봇의 협조탐색 (The Cooperate Navigation for Swarm Robot Using Centroidal Voronoi Tessellation)

  • 방문섭;주영훈
    • 전기학회논문지
    • /
    • 제61권1호
    • /
    • pp.130-134
    • /
    • 2012
  • In this paper, we propose a space partitioning technique for swarm robots by using the Centroidal Voronoi Tessellation. The proposed method consists of two parts such as space partition and collision avoidance. The space partition for searching a given space is carried out by a density function which is generated by some accidents. The collision avoidance is implemented by the potential field method. Finally, the numerical experiments show the effectiveness and feasibility of the proposed method.

구면 보로노이 다이아그램을 이용한 움직이는 정규 다면체의 근점 알고리즘 (A Sequence of the Extreme Vertices ova Moving Regular Polyhedron Using Spherical Voronoi Diagrams)

  • 김형석
    • 한국멀티미디어학회논문지
    • /
    • 제3권3호
    • /
    • pp.298-308
    • /
    • 2000
  • 본 논문에서는 고정된 평면에 대한 움직이는 정규 다면체의 가까운 점들을 효과적으로 찾는 알고리즘을 제안한다. 본 알고리즘은 문제를 효율적으로 해결 위하여 다면체의 각 면에서 정의되는 단위 법선 벡터들에 의해 구성되는 구면 보로노이 다이아그램을 이용한다. 일반적인 보로노이 다이아그램이 O(nlogn) 시간에 구성되는 것에 반하여 여기에 사용되는 구면 보로노이 다이아그램은 O(n)에 구할 수 있음을 보인다. 이를 본 문제에 적용하면 구면 위치 파악 문제로 전환할 수 있다. 따라서, 주어진 시점에서의 근점은 O(logn) 시간에 구할 수 있고, 다면체의 움직임에 따라 변하는 근점들의 리스트는 (equation omitted) 시간에 구할 수 있다. 이때, m$^{j}$ $_{k}$ (1$\leq$j$\leq$s)는 질의점이 지나는 구면 보로노이 다이아그램의 영역 sreg(equation omitted)의 선분의 개수이다. 본 논문에서 제안한 알고리즘은 컴퓨터 애니메이션과 로보틱스 분야에서 충돌지점을 찾는 문제에 효과적으로 사용될 수 있다.

  • PDF